Skip to Content

Pocatello man who killed himself after running from police had outstanding bench warrant

Michael Leigh, 34, killed himself after running from Pocatello police on Sunday afternoon.

According to Chief Scott Marchand, an officer patrolling the South Johnson area recognized Leigh and attempted to execute a felony warrant against him. Before the officer could make contact with him, Leigh ran onto the property at 328 South Johnson.

The officer heard a gunshot and then discovered Leigh’s body in a nearby shed shortly after.

On Sunday, officers wouldn’t say what the warrant was for and both Pocatello and Idaho State Police had no new information to add Monday.

Court documents show that a bench warrant against Leigh had been issued by Judge Robert Naftz on May 10, and that he had a trial date set for a 2018 felony controlled substance charge on June 11.

It is currently unclear if this is the warrant Pocatello officers were trying to execute Sunday.

The Idaho State Police is still investigating the incident.

Article Topic Follows: News

Jump to comments ↓

Author Profile Photo

News Team

BE PART OF THE CONVERSATION

KIFI Local News 8 is committed to providing a forum for civil and constructive conversation.

Please keep your comments respectful and relevant. You can review our Community Guidelines by clicking here

If you would like to share a story idea, please submit it here.

Skip to content